tin lid
noun
- rhyming slang for "kid".
Our tin lid is playing in the garden.
How many tin lids do you have, DaEmmy?

tin plate
noun
- rhyming slang for mate.
The two tin plates left the pub, each one preventing the other from falling over.
Who's your tin plate, Nicolas?

worthless as tits on a boar hog
- See Also: the Southern colloquialism "as useless as tits on a boar hog".
Last edited on Sep 14 2015. Submitted by M. Pearl Jones from Seattle, WA, USA on Sep 14 2015.
adjective
- very worthless.
He's worthless as tits on a boar hog.
